Iran conducts new attacks on Kurdish opposition groups in northern Iraq

The Kurdistan Freedom Party (PAK) said Iranian drones and a missile struck one of its facilities near Erbil on May 25, wounding nine Peshmerga, while other camps were reportedly also targeted in recent weeks. Kurdish Iranian opposition groups, operating from Iraq’s Kurdistan Region for decades, formed a coalition to coordinate activities in February. The attacks come as Iraq’s new government seeks to curb armed groups and address regional security concerns.


Iranian Kurdish groups unite against Tehran regime, Iraqi militias threaten Kurdistan Region

Five Iranian Kurdish opposition groups have announced a coalition aimed at opposing Iran’s regime. The alliance, unveiled at a joint press conference on February 22, includes the PDKI, PJAK, PAK, Komala, and the Khabat Organization. The move comes amid heightened US-Iran tensions and renewed threats from the Iranian-backed Iraqi militia Kataib Hezbollah, which warned the Kurdistan Region against cooperating with “foreign forces.”
